In this episode of Mindfull Moments, we dive into the delicate art of knowing when it's time to gracefully bow out of certain situations. We'll discuss grind culture mentality and how it often glorifies relentless perseverance, even at the expense of our well-being. Understanding the nuances surrounding this topic, we recognize that some situations can't be impulsively left behind.

This episode will help you dismantle the stigma around quitting and reframe it as a necessary step toward self-care and personal growth. We'll distinguish between the concepts of quitting and trying harder, emphasizing that sometimes, the bravest and most beneficial decision is to let go. By understanding when to quit unhealthy situations and developing a strategy for doing so, you can better serve yourself, improve your well-being, and ultimately be of greater service to others. The C word makes me itch TO THIS DAY! Control, control, control! I want to be able to turn and swerve that thing whichever way I please. But life doesn’t work that way huh?I’ve had to have a sit down with myself and look at what’s in my control and what’s out of it. Having “full” control helped me have a grasp over my life, or so I thought. But the tighter I tried to have every aspect of my life under control, the more chaotic/draining life got.It was only when I embraced what I could control (my decisions, my attitude, etc.), and gave to God what I couldn’t control that I began to see a positivechange in my day-to-day life and how I handled things. Overall, I now have a healthier outlook on life.

Have we overly romanticized the process of healing? Have we made it seem so "glamorous" because we've fixated more on the outcome than what we're putting into the process? It's easy to put the healing process into a particular time frame or get so caught up in the result that we forget to be intentional. But for those who are going through it or have gone through it, you know the healing process entails much more than what meets the eye. Healing is hard work.

Healing isn't summed up in a quote, nor can it be given a particular "date of completion." The impact of the healed version of you is predicated on how active you are within the journey itself. 

If you're going through a season of healing, remember to check in with yourself throughout your journey. Make sure you're doing it for yourself, be patient with yourself, and give yourself grace as you go through it. There will be ups and downs, but you'll be a better version of yourself in hindsight.
